Unemployment

Cato the Elder
Cessation of work is not accompanied by cessation of expenses.
George Bernard Shaw
A man who has no office to go to - I don't care who he is - is a trial of which you can have no conception.
Harry S. Truman
It's a recession when your neighbor loses his job; it's a depression when you lose your own.
Jane Addams, 1910
[O]f all the aspects of social misery nothing is so heartbreaking as unemployment.
Mason Cooley
Unemployment diminishes people. Leisure enlarges them.
Orson Scott Card
Unemployment is capitalism's way of getting you to plant a garden.
Robert Farrar Capon
The shock of unemployment becomes a pathology in its own right.
Slappy White
The trouble with unemployment is that the minute you wake up in the morning you're on the job.
Thomas Carlyle
A man willing to work, and unable to find work, is perhaps the saddest sight that fortune's inequality exhibits under this sun.
William E. Barrett
Hunger is not the worst feature of unemployment; idleness is.
William Shakespeare
You take my life when you do take the means whereby I live.
